Manitoba Government Back to Session, Ready to Deliver

– – –
Spring Session to Include Legislation and a Budget to Deliver on Commitments for Manitobans: Kinew

The Manitoba government is working to fix health care, make people and communities safer, and grow the economy with strong protections for workers, Premier Wab Kinew shared today. 

“After years of cuts, closures and division, our government is taking a new approach,” said Kinew. “This session’s agenda will put Manitoba on a positive path forward with better health care, safer communities and an economy that puts workers first. There’s a lot of work ahead of us and we’re ready to deliver for Manitobans.” 

The new government’s first budget will also be introduced during this session and will deliver on government’s commitments to fix health care, lower costs for people with new affordability relief and strengthen the economy, noted the premier.
